Home and domestic life provided a common subject for the Queen’s watercolours and drawings. In 1843, she painted a deft portrait of her eldest son, Albert Edward, Prince of Wales, with a parrot, and at around the same time made a searching pencil study of her own face. WebThe drawings and watercolours by Queen Victoria are very interesting, Marina Warner's text fairly interesting. The queen had quite a talent or capturing her subjects, her sketches of her children are attractive, and there are many of theatrical performers, including one of the first circus riders.
